PG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2025 in Review

4,013 of the 7,459 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Procter & Gamble (PG) for Q1 2025, worth a combined $274B — up 0.5% from $273B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 202 funds opened new PG positions and 127 closed out — a net gain of 75 holders — while 1,697 added to existing stakes and 1,680 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Bank of America, adding an estimated $666M. The largest seller was Fisher Asset Management, cutting an estimated $1.22B.
